Master Handwriting with ABC Pro Tracing Dot

There is a distinct satisfaction in seeing clean, consistent letterforms take shape on a page. Whether you are designing educational materials for a classroom, creating interactive worksheets for your parenting blog, or simply looking to refine your own penmanship, the right tools make all the difference. Abc Pro Tracing Dot enters this space not just as a typeface, but as a functional design asset that bridges the gap between digital precision and analog practice. It is a specialized tool designed to simplify the learning curve for handwriting, offering a structured yet flexible approach to mastering letter formation.

For designers, educators, and content creators, understanding the utility of this font goes beyond aesthetics. It is about functionality. The font features dotted lines that serve as visual guides, helping users trace over letters to build muscle memory and confidence. This makes it an ideal choice for kids and beginners, but its applications extend far beyond early childhood education. Adults looking to improve their handwriting skills or designers needing a unique visual element for instructional content will find significant value in this versatile typeface.

Selecting and Implementing the Right Typeface

Choosing the right font for your project requires careful consideration of fit, pairing, and licensing. Here are some practical steps to ensure you get the most out of Abc Pro Tracing Dot:

  1. Evaluate Project Fit: Ask yourself if the primary goal is instruction or interaction. If you need users to trace, write, or learn letter forms, this font is perfect. If you need a headline that stands out from a distance, a display font might be better. Use Abc Pro Tracing Dot for body copy in worksheets, instructional overlays, or interactive elements.
  2. Test Font Pairings: Since this font has a distinct dotted texture, pair it with clean, solid typefaces to create contrast. A simple sans serif font works well for instructions or headings, allowing the tracing font to shine without competing. Avoid pairing it with other decorative or handwritten fonts, as this can create visual clutter and reduce readability.
  3. Review Included Styles: Check if the font family includes variations such as bold dots, different sizes, or accompanying solid letters. Having a complete set allows for greater flexibility in design. You might use solid letters for examples and dotted letters for practice areas within the same document.
  4. Consider Readability: Ensure the size of the font is large enough for the intended audience. For young children or those with visual impairments, larger point sizes with generous spacing are essential. Test print samples to verify that the dots are clear and not too faint, which could hinder the tracing process.
  5. Verify Commercial Licensing: Always review the license agreement before using the font in commercial projects. Whether you are selling printed workbooks, using it in a paid app, or incorporating it into client branding, ensure you have the appropriate commercial font license. This protects you from legal issues and supports the font creator.
